summaryrefslogtreecommitdiffstats
path: root/docker
diff options
context:
space:
mode:
authorMorgan Richomme <morgan.richomme@orange.com>2016-01-19 13:24:31 +0000
committerGerrit Code Review <gerrit@172.30.200.206>2016-01-19 13:24:31 +0000
commit57f279232b7393a546e408484bd0188e2b341391 (patch)
treeb48af5163880b0d38699445e0e80bcddd13c78bc /docker
parent4dc35c36e80521b0fe0ca6ab528d2c4e062b2a12 (diff)
parentcc27777f84ea018cc2c0487a4fc3ff0c3b6d358f (diff)
Merge "Add mention to apache 2 license in Functest files and remove unused files"
Diffstat (limited to 'docker')
-rw-r--r--docker/Dockerfile7
-rwxr-xr-xdocker/common.sh6
-rwxr-xr-xdocker/prepare_env.sh19
-rw-r--r--docker/requirements.pip9
-rwxr-xr-xdocker/run_tests.sh8
5 files changed, 47 insertions, 2 deletions
diff --git a/docker/Dockerfile b/docker/Dockerfile
index 0765eb848..3c5a2a657 100644
--- a/docker/Dockerfile
+++ b/docker/Dockerfile
@@ -17,7 +17,12 @@
#
# NOTE: providing config_functest.yaml is optional. If not provided, it will
# use the default one located in the repo
-
+#
+# All rights reserved. This program and the accompanying materials
+# are made available under the terms of the Apache License, Version 2.0
+# which accompanies this distribution, and is available at
+# http://www.apache.org/licenses/LICENSE-2.0
+#
FROM ubuntu:14.04
MAINTAINER Jose Lausuch <jose.lausuch@ericsson.com>
diff --git a/docker/common.sh b/docker/common.sh
index 1f1cc75df..c1c783983 100755
--- a/docker/common.sh
+++ b/docker/common.sh
@@ -23,6 +23,12 @@
# this pull is to be removed right before the B release, once we build
# a release candidate docker
+#
+# All rights reserved. This program and the accompanying materials
+# are made available under the terms of the Apache License, Version 2.0
+# which accompanies this distribution, and is available at
+# http://www.apache.org/licenses/LICENSE-2.0
+#
cd $repos_dir/functest
git pull
diff --git a/docker/prepare_env.sh b/docker/prepare_env.sh
index 48320d4cc..4f1751baa 100755
--- a/docker/prepare_env.sh
+++ b/docker/prepare_env.sh
@@ -6,6 +6,12 @@
# Installs the Functest framework within the Docker container
# and run the tests automatically
#
+#
+# All rights reserved. This program and the accompanying materials
+# are made available under the terms of the Apache License, Version 2.0
+# which accompanies this distribution, and is available at
+# http://www.apache.org/licenses/LICENSE-2.0
+#
usage="Script to prepare the Functest environment.
@@ -155,6 +161,19 @@ if [ $offline == false ]; then
git reset --hard ${PROMISE_COMMIT}
fi
+ info "Updating OVNO repository...."
+ cd ${OVNO_REPO_DIR}
+ if [ ${OVNO_BRANCH} != "master" ]; then
+ info "OVNO repo: checkout ${OVNO} branch..."
+ git checkout ${OVNO_BRANCH}
+ fi
+ info "OVNO repo: pulling to latest..."
+ git pull
+ if [ ${OVNO_COMMIT} != "latest" ]; then
+ info "OVNO repo: given commit is ${OVNO_COMMIT}. Reseting..."
+ git reset --hard ${OVNO_COMMIT}
+ fi
+
fi
# We do this regardless if its online or offline mode.
diff --git a/docker/requirements.pip b/docker/requirements.pip
index 8644154cf..40e56b9b5 100644
--- a/docker/requirements.pip
+++ b/docker/requirements.pip
@@ -1,3 +1,12 @@
+#
+#
+# author: Jose Lausuch (jose.lausuch@ericsson.com)
+#
+# All rights reserved. This program and the accompanying materials
+# are made available under the terms of the Apache License, Version 2.0
+# which accompanies this distribution, and is available at
+# http://www.apache.org/licenses/LICENSE-2.0
+#
pyyaml==3.10
gitpython==1.0.1
python-neutronclient==2.6.0
diff --git a/docker/run_tests.sh b/docker/run_tests.sh
index cb6fb0c80..54031ea9e 100755
--- a/docker/run_tests.sh
+++ b/docker/run_tests.sh
@@ -2,10 +2,16 @@
#
# Author: Jose Lausuch (jose.lausuch@ericsson.com)
-#
+# Morgan Richomme (morgan.richomme@orange.com)
# Installs the Functest framework within the Docker container
# and run the tests automatically
#
+#
+# All rights reserved. This program and the accompanying materials
+# are made available under the terms of the Apache License, Version 2.0
+# which accompanies this distribution, and is available at
+# http://www.apache.org/licenses/LICENSE-2.0
+#
usage="Script to trigger the tests automatically.